Prepared for the incoming director. This quarter, Branwick Industries recorded a write-down on slow-moving stock from the discontinued Sorrel appliance line held at the Maplegate facility. The charge stems from demand falling short of forecasts set before the product refresh. Controls have since been updated: monthly aging reviews, lower reorder triggers, and sign-off requirements for large builds. Remaining units will be liquidated through outlet channels. The implications for next year's operating plan are set out below.

board note of bahip-yajef: The finance team signed off on a budget of $110.1 million for Project Fenwyn.

## Basement Archive Room — Access

The archive room (B2, behind the plant corridor at Hollenby House) stores signed contracts and legacy project files for Quartane Ltd. Team assistants may enter between 08:00 and 18:00 on weekdays only. Always sign the paper log on the shelf inside the door, and never prop the door open. The keypad beside the door accepts the current archive code, shown below.

turnstile pass: bdg-YSYEOM-15550308

## Further reading

The Quillgate static-analysis baseline file (`baseline.qg`) pins known pre-existing warnings so CI only fails on new findings. Never edit it by hand; regenerate it with the `qg rebaseline` task and include the diff in your review. Before your first regeneration, read the conventions doc the Marlin team keeps on the internal wiki here:

dashboard of bagep-taguf = https://vault.nelvrodata.internal/ticket